At SERVPRO of Antioch our technicians specialize in all kinds of dirty jobs, in particular; sewage clean up. They are trained to know and understand the USA-EPA, OSHA and IICRC guidelines and standards when it comes to sewage clean ups. First and foremost, our concern is always safety. IICRC which stands for the Institute of Inspection, Cleaning and Restoration Certification is an international association leading training and education for the restoration industry. Sewage is classified as a category 3 black water loss in their S500 standards. Category 3 water losses are grossly contaminated by either sewage or mold which can contain pathogenic, toxigenic and or harmful agents. When it comes to sewage contamination the water has to be addressed correctly, this is why a certified professional is necessary and recommended.

 When it comes to sewage clean up all affected areas should be pre-treated with an EPA registered disinfectant to help minimize cross contamination. All bulk water should be extracted, and all porous and semi porous materials should be removed and disposed of. For instance, when dealing with sewage or unsanitary water that affects a Bathroom with tile flooring and a Hallway with carpet flooring on a slab foundation. The scope should entail all bulk water being extracted, wet carpet and padding will be removed and disposed of. Vanity will be detached and inspected for contamination. All drywall and insulation in the affected area will be cut out and disposed of at a minimum of 24” high. The remaining materials which is structural wood framing and concrete slab foundation will need to be heavily sanitized and dried by placement of dehumidification before the structure can be reconstructed. During the cleanup process we also place air quality machines called Air Scrubbers which filtrates the bacteria in the air by using HEPA filtration down to .3 microns in size.

Common Causes of commercial fires

9/1/2022 (Permalink)

fire in a food kitchen Local Antioch, Ca business needed fire cleaning

COMMON CAUSES OF COMMERCIAL FIRES

If you own a business or manage a building, fire protection should be among your primary concerns. There are many instances of commercial fires, so it is always best to be prepared with proper fire safety precautions. One of your best defenses against commercial fires is to understand and mitigate your risks.

Most Common Causes of Commercial Fires

Commercial fires are more common than you may think. It is always better to be prepared by knowing the common causes of most of these commercial fires. By knowing what may cause a commercial fire, your business can take proper precautions to prevent damage to your property.

Cooking Equipment

When you think of buildings with cooking equipment, restaurants probably come to mind first. However, any business that serves food is likely to have a kitchen area. Because of high cooking temperatures, flammable oils and grease, and the hectic nature of commercial kitchens, this is the single most common cause of commercial fires.

Cooking equipment is responsible for:

  • 65% of fires in healthcare facilities
  • 61% of fires in restaurants
  • 38% of fires in educational institutions
  • 29% of fires in office properties
  • 13% of fires in stores and mercantile properties

Heating Equipment

Depending on the climate, commercial buildings require heat to stay comfortable for several months of the year. As with other mechanical equipment, furnaces, boilers, and radiators are at risk of overheating. This, in turn, can lead to a fire.

Heating equipment is responsible for:

  • 14% of fires in industrial or manufacturing properties
  • 11% of fires in office properties
  • 9% of fires in restaurants
  • 5% of fires in healthcare facilities

Electrical & Lighting Equipment

All modern buildings feature electrical wiring behind the wall for light and power. Unfortunately, electricity carries inherent fire risk. Old or defective wiring, overloaded circuits, loose connections, faulty fuses, imbalanced electrical loads, and many other electrical or lighting problems can develop that lead to overheating or sparks that ignite a fire.

Electrical problems are responsible for:

  • 12% of fires in office properties
  • 10% of fires in stores and mercantile properties
  • 9% of fires in restaurants
  • 5% of fires in healthcare facilities

Smoking Materials

Lighted cigars, cigarettes, and other smoking materials can start fires if disposed of improperly. Fortunately, the rate of fires caused by smoking materials has decreased in recent years because of declining popularity and the introduction of “fire safe” cigarettes with reduced ignition strength. Still, smoking materials remain one of the top five most common causes of commercial fires.

Smoking materials are responsible for:

  • 9% of fires in office properties
  • 7% of fires in restaurants
  • 5% of fires in healthcare facilities

Intentional

An intentional fire is one that occurs as the result of the deliberate misuse of a heat source. Arson fits into this category, though to be considered arson, the fire starter must have malicious, criminal intent.

Intentional fire-starting is responsible for:

  • 36% of fires in educational institutions
  • 10% of fires in office properties
  • 6% of fires in healthcare facilities
  • 4% of fires in restaurants

Is your Restoration Company a Licensed Moving Company

7/21/2022 (Permalink)

SERVPRO Move Out SERVPRO Antioch is a licensed Moving Company in the State of California

Did you know that anyone that takes and moves your household possessions offsite must be registered with the State of California as a Certified Moving Company? This INCLUDES restoration companies that do Pack Out/ Pack Back and Storage Services. 

 SERVPRO of Antioch is a Licensed Moving Company under the State of California Household Movers Guidelines. MTR0192418.  This was an extensive year long venture to get this license and tag.  When you need to have your belongings moved offsite due to a catastrophe be sure to use a Licensed Moving Company like SERVPRO of Antioch.  MOST Restoration Companies DO NOT meet this requirement. 

Call SERVPRO Antioch for your Pack Out/ Pack Back and Storage needs at 925-706-0106

 Below is the excerpt from the Bureau of Household Goods and Services regarding the Restoration Industry:

 SACRAMENTO—If you’re working with a damage restoration company, the chances are you’ve already been the victim of a catastrophe. But if a damage restoration company moves and stores your goods while restoration work is performed, they are obligated to follow the same laws and regulations that govern household moving companies, protecting you from predatory “bandit” companies that extort money from customers while holding goods hostage.

Damage restoration companies that move and store their clients’ goods while a restoration project is underway are required to be licensed by the Department of Consumer Affairs’ Bureau of Household Goods and Services (BHGS).

Existing state law provides for the regulation of any household mover or damage restoration company owning or operating motor vehicles in the transportation of property for hire upon the public highways. BHGS became the new licensing and regulatory home for household movers and damage restoration companies on July 1, 2018, when the Household Movers Act, passed by the Legislature and signed by Governor Jerry Brown, went into effect. The Act requires the use of resources to combat unlicensed activity in the moving and storage industry.

“BHGS warns consumers to hire only licensed household moving companies and damage restoration companies to avoid becoming victims of predatory companies,” said Consumers Advised To Check License On Damage Restoration Companies, Interstate Movers 2-2-2

Nicholas Oliver, chief of BHGS. “These unlicensed companies can extort money from customers, use bait-and-switch tactics, hold possessions hostage, steal some or all of the items or not insure damaged or destroyed items. We take a hard stance against this illegal activity, and we hope to send a message to bad operators that holding consumer goods hostage for more money will not be tolerated.”

As the new regulator for the industry, BHGS will aggressively seek enforcement actions against unlicensed companies. Investigators plan to use sting operations and work with local law enforcement to identify unlawfully operating businesses which can be cited and fined up to $5,000 for each violation. BHGS will also refer violations of the Act to local district or city attorneys for possible prosecution.

Consumers moving within California can check a moving or damage restoration company’s license and find important information on the BHGS website at https://bhgs.dca.ca.gov/consumers/movers.shtml.

Back yard Barbecue safety, contra cost county, Antioch bbq safety

6/22/2022 (Permalink)

back yard bbq back yard bbq, grilling food, Antioch, contra costa county

it is fun also make it safe, 

Hello Contra Costa residents, 

Safety Tips

  • Position the grill well away from siding, deck railings and out from under eaves and branches.  
  • Place the grill a safe distance from lawn games, play areas and foot traffic.  
  • Keep children and pets away from the grill area: declare a three-foot "safe zone" around the grill.  
  • Use long-handled grilling tools to have plenty of clearance from heat and flames.  
  • Periodically remove grease or fat buildup in trays below grill so it cannot be ignited by a hot grill.

Charcoal Grills

  • Use the proper starter fluid and store it out of reach of children, and away from heat sources.  
  • Never add charcoal starter fluid when coals or kindling have already been ignited.
  • Never use any flammable or combustible liquid other than charcoal starter fluid.

Propane Grills

  • Check the propane cylinder hose for leaks before using it for the first time each year. A light soap and water solution applied to the hose will quickly reveal escaping propane by releasing bubbles.
  • If you determined your grill has a gas leak by smell or the soapy bubble test and there is no flame:
    • Turn off the propane tank and grill.
    • If the leak stops, get the grill serviced by a professional before using it again.
    • If the leak does not stop, call the fire department.
  • If you smell gas while cooking, immediately get away from the grill and call the fire department. Do not attempt to move the grill.
  • All propane cylinders manufactured after April 2002 must have overfill protection devices (OPD). OPDs shut off the flow of propane before capacity is reached, limiting the potential for release of propane gas if the cylinder heats up. OPDs are easily identified by their triangular-shaped hand wheel.
  • Use only equipment bearing the mark of an independent testing laboratory. Follow the manufacturers’ instructions on how to set up the grill and maintain it.
  • Never store propane cylinders in buildings or garages. If you store a gas grill inside during the winter, disconnect the cylinder and leave it outside.

Remember

Propane and charcoal BBQ grills must only be used outdoors. If used indoors, or in any enclosed spaces, such as tents, they pose both a fire hazard and the risk of exposing occupants to toxic gases and potential asphyxiation.

Antioch Residents Protect your home from above ground pool flooding.

6/22/2022 (Permalink)

damage above ground pool above ground pool, Contra Costa County Antioch

An overflowing pool is normally not a good sign. The main cause of overflowing pools is usually a large rainstorm. What happens if above ground pool overflows usually depends on the landscaping you have surrounding your pool. Ideally, if you have a proper drainage system, the excess rainwater will only mess with your pool water chemistry. But large quantities of precipitation combined with an overflowing pool and poor drainage can cause problems such as flooding, structural damage to the surrounding buildings as well as out of balance swimming pool water chemistry. No fun. This article will go over some steps to prevent a heavy-duty rainstorm from causing a massive headache.

Proper Drainage

Ideally, drainage was something that was considered before the swimming pool was ever installed. The potential energy of such a large quantity of water could be devastating if it were all to be unleashed at one time. But even small amounts of water leakage could cause problems for your house, yard, and other structural elements. Making sure your yard is landscaped properly to allow for easy drainage is paramount for flood prevention. Water should run away from your house and other structures. It’s also important to make sure your deck or house or shed rooftop doesn’t empty into your swimming pool when it rains. Not only will this prevent overflowing, but it’ll make it much easier to keep your water properly balanced.

Overflow Prevention

If you know your area is going to get hit with large amounts of rain you can take the preemptive step of lowering your water level by a few inches. This will prevent pool overflow and allow your yard to deal with the rainfall without the added pressure of your pool emptying out onto it as well. A little prevention can save you a lot of trouble. Keeping an eye on the weather report is an easy alternative to backyard flooding.

The Problem with Rainwater

Even if your pool doesn’t overflow, a large amount of rainwater can seriously mess with your water chemistry. Rainwater is typically acidic and can cause the pH levels of your swimming pool to begin to drop. This can cause a chain reaction of events which can make pool maintenance a huge nightmare. Low pH not only makes the water cloudy and uncomfortable for swimmers, it causes chlorine to break down which allows algae and bacteria to grow. Over the long term, low pH can cause pool components to rust, grout, and concrete to etch and cause the liner to weaken and deteriorate. That’s why it’s important to rebalance your water chemistry as soon as possible after a large rainfall. The longer you wait to do this, the harder it will be to get things balanced and the more likely your pool will sustain damage.

How to detect signs of water damage in your home, Antioch, Ca Contra Costa County

10/20/2021 (Permalink)

Water staining Antioch Water damage, contra costa County water damage

You may think a water leak, or a busted pipe would be easy to detect and definitely something you’d notice right away. The truth is, sometimes the signs of water damage are hidden – behind your walls, under your floorboards, or even on the exterior of your house. Whether the situation happened an hour ago or a month ago, there are several ways to remedy the problem with water damage repair and a reputable restoration company. First and foremost is finding the source.

What to Look For

Water damage can take on different colors, textures, and even smells, depending on the type of location of the damage. For instance, ceiling water damage is usually easier to spot than water damage in a basement because you will see stains and discoloration on a ceiling but may not know that a musty odor can be a sign that there is a problem on the lower level of your home. Learn these telltale signs so that you can identify an existing problem and be prepared to spot it in the future.

Water Accumulation 

The most obvious sign that you’ve got water damage on your hands (or that it will become a bigger problem) is areas of standing or pooling water. These can result from old or malfunctioning appliances including washers, water heaters and toilets. A puddle could also occur from a leaking roof, or from drainage pipes if the water is on the outside of your home.

Discoloration 

With ceiling water damage, look for water spots and stains. The area may appear wet or dry and can be a yellow, brown, or copper color. Walls may also have bubbling, cracking, or peeling paint or wallpaper in addition to staining.

Changes in Texture

While flooring can also show discoloration like ceilings and walls do, the main sign of water damage in floors is detected by changes in texture. This is a result of water seeping into the floorboards and areas underneath them. Some common texture variations include:

  • Warping – caused by changes in humidity and temperature, resulting in gaps between floorboards or curling at the edges. (Ceilings may also become warped from water damage.)
  • Buckling/bp – Occurs in wood floors when one side of the wood becomes detached from the substrate and “tents,” or faces upward.
  • Sagging/Sinking – You may notice soft spots in hardwood floors due to rotten wood, which feels spongy compared to normal wood. Water can seep into subflooring of all types of flooring material and cause sagging.
  • Expansion – Wood and laminate floors will “expand” when they absorb too much water because the material swells and then separates.

Odor

Odors caused by mold and mildew could implicate a water damage problem. The smell may come from basements, walls, or other areas where water has been accumulating for a while. Certain drywall materials can act like a sponge and become full of moisture because there is low air circulation. This is the perfect conditions for mold to develop, which will eventually result in visual discoloration (usually black spots) and a detectable odor.

Common Places/Causes

Water damage can occur in any part of your home; however, there are some areas that are more high-risk than others. Make a checklist and inspect each area in your home to know where and what to look for when it comes to identifying water damage.

Ceilings

Ceiling water damage can come from a few sources. If the room is on the top story of a home, it could be from a leaky roof caused by rain or melting ice/snow in the winter months. If there is a bathroom above the ceiling with wall damage, it could be from a burst pipe or cracks in the floorboards.

Walls

One of the easiest ways to spot water damage is water stains on walls (and ceilings). Make sure to also check around door and window frames. An unusual stain could be a sign of a leaky pipe or drain inside the wall.

Flooring

There are many things that can cause water damage to floors – overflowing sinks/bathtubs, flooding from faulty appliances and bad pipes. Hiring a water damage restoration company is the best way to pinpoint the exact cause of flooring water damage.

Exterior/Foundations

The exterior of your home can also experience water damage. If there isn’t proper drainage in the yard or if the gutter spouts don’t carry runoff water far away from the house (or if the gutters leak), water can pool next to the house and if left untreated, cause even more damage to your home’s structure.

Attics/Roofs

Stains, mold and wet or swollen installation are signs of a leak in the attic. If your roof has cracked, curled, or missing shingles, damaged flashing, or signs of wind/rain damage, it could be vulnerable to leaks, which could result in water damage. Weather in colder climates can cause ice dams to develop on the roof, which can leak into the attic when snow and ice melts. Pay attention to possible problem areas including around roof vents and chimneys, the flashing (where the roof connects with the walls) and the valleys (where two roof planes connect) to help prevent water damage.

Appliances

Check behind refrigerators, washers/dryers, hot water heaters and toilets/sinks for any sign of pooling or leaking water. An appliance or bathroom component (toilet/sink/shower) will most likely cause water damage because of a faulty piece of equipment that isn’t easily seen. For example, a cracked hose or loose connection means that these parts may fail soon and could cause leaking in your home – which could lead to water damage.

What to do when soot and ash invade your home. Contra Costa County, Antioch, East Bay

9/20/2021 (Permalink)

Northern California wild fires California wild fires. heavy ash and soot, Antioch , East Bay fire damage.

SERVPRO of Antioch, CA is an IICRC firm. The Institute of Inspection, Cleaning and Restoration Certification (IICRC) creates the standards for the restoration industry and provides training and certification to restoration companies. IICRC Certified Firms have the right to display the IICRC Certified Logo.

IICRC has many tips and suggestions for consumers. Please consider the following information from the IICRC regarding fire and smoke restoration:

In the wake of a fire that has covered homes with smoke and ash, it’s important to begin cleaning up as soon as possible to prevent permanent damage or discoloration from soot residue. The IICRC provides the following tips for fire victims facing clean up:

  • Practice safety first. Use a dust mask (like painters use) and gloves as you work.
  • Ventilate the home. Place a box fan in an open window to draw the air and dust out.
  • Clean from top to bottom. Start with the ceilings, walls and fixtures, and work your way down to the contents of the room, then to the floor.
  • Vacuum floors and upholstery. Make sure your vacuum cleaner has a high efficiency filter. Otherwise, you risk blowing soot back into the air.
  • Some draperies, clothing and machine-washable items may be laundered. Use a mild alkaline cleaner to neutralize the acid in the soot. Fine clothing should be dry cleaned.
  • Most exterior walls (brick, stone, wood, paint, siding) and eaves can be cleaned by spraying with a detergent, agitating soot with a soft-bristled brush, pressure washing from bottom to top, then rinse from top to bottom.
  • If the damage and residue are heavy, it may be best to hire a professional to thoroughly restore your home and belongings.
  • Check with your insurance company to see if smoke damage from outdoor sources is covered by your policy.
  • If the fire has warped or distorted the structure, consult a licensed general contractor.

Professional restoration technicians know that damage increases, and restoration costs escalate the longer neutralization, corrosion control and cleaning is delayed. When homeowners prolong the restoration of their home, they extend the effects brought on by the smoke exposure. The following is a timeline of the effects of fire and smoke on a home.

summer grill fires can turn into a disaster. Antioch Ca East bay area

8/2/2021 (Permalink)

out of control Grill fire Grill fire. Antioch, Ca fire damage, water damage, mold damage, covid cleaning

Grill Fires Can Turn Dinner into Disaster

Local SERVPRO fire and water clean-up professional offers safety tips to help outdoor chefs prevent fires and burn injuries

As the summer season approaches, local fire and disaster remediation specialist Michael Borders of SERVPRO of Antioch knows that the number of grill fires will increase, peaking in July. "Charcoal and gas grills, barbeques and the like are involved in an average of more than 5,000 structure fires each year and almost 5,000 additional outdoor fires," said Borders. Beyond that, Borders adds, grilling accidents result in 19,700 trips to the hospital annually. Thermal burns account for 9,500 of those visits, and children under the age of five account for an average of 2,000, or 39 percent, of those burns.1

SERVPRO of Antioch knows that families can take steps to protect their home from damage and their family from injuries and still enjoy home-grilled, summer meals.

Before you grill:

  • READY: Clean grill racks and grease trays. For gas grills, check the gas tank hose for leaks at the beginning of the season.
  • SET: Choose a safe, firm, level spot for the grill away from coolers, running children and pets, and mingling guests. Grill outside, never in a garage or under the awning on a deck, the eaves of your home, or low-hanging branches.
  • GO: Prepare the grill for cooking carefully. For charcoal grills, use a charcoal chimney with newspaper, a charcoal starter fluid, or an electric charcoal starter plugged into an outdoor-rated extension cord. For gas grills, open the lid before turning the grill on. If you smell gas after the grill is lit, do not try to move the grill. Get away from the grill and call the fire department.

While you grill

  • SAFE ZONE: Keep children and pets at least three feet away from the hot grill, both while you are cooking and after you serve the food. Grill surfaces can remain hot for an hour or more.
  • SAFE TOOLS: Use long-handled grill utensils in good condition; avoid loose, flowing clothing; and wear flame-retardant mitts to adjust vents to help prevent burns.
  • SAFE COOKING: Keep the fire under control. Manage flareups by adjusting grill height, using grill controls, or spreading out the coal bed. Keep baking soda within reach to control grease fires. Watch for blowing embers and have a fire extinguisher, a garden hose, or a bucket of sand handy to extinguish spark-triggered fires. Never attempt to move a hot grill.

"Home fires can be devastating, both financially and emotionally, because smoke and water damage often amplify the destruction to both the structure and its contents," says Borders. "While our SERVPRO-trained professionals are here to help you recover "Like it never even happened," if you do experience a structure fire, we believe that prevention is better than a cure. Fires and burn injuries caused by grills are not strictly a summer phenomenon. Nearly half of home grillers use their grill year-round, so it's important to keep these safety guidelines in mind all year long."

Dealing with Sewage backup and how SERVPRO can help.Antioch Ca

6/2/2021 (Permalink)

sewage loss sewage loss coming of from drain hole. Water damage, Fire damage, Mold Damage, Covid cleaning. Antioch, Ca EAst Bay area

7/16/2019

A sewage backup is one of the most troublesome and foul incidents that can occur in a home – it can cause extensive property damage and severe health effects and, on top of that, it is extremely difficult and unpleasant to deal with. Cleaning up sewer backup requires a lot of time and effort, as well as specialized disinfecting products and purification techniques. Raw sewage cleanup,  in particular, is especially laborious and risky as it not only causes a lot of hassle and inconveniences, but also presents a variety of health effects (sewage spills contain contaminants that can cause serious diseases) and sanitation issues. Professional help is your best option in such situations, but you can do a few things to limit the extent of the damage before the experts arrive (or even deal with the problem yourself if the damage is not too severe).

What to Do After Sewage Backup

There are certain important precautionary measures to take after a sewage backup in order to prevent the damage from spreading:

  • Keep children and pets away from the affected area;
  • Put on appropriate protective equipment – rubber gloves, rubber boots, impervious coveralls, protective eyewear, and a face mask;
  • Switch off the electrical power to your home (only if the distribution panel is safely above water). Wear rubber gloves and use a dry wooden stick to shut off the main switch;
  • Turn off any running water and don’t use the water supply system in your home (it may even be a good idea to turn off the water supply to the building);
  • Open doors and windows to allow fresh air inside (do not use the central air conditioning system to ventilate your home as sewage-contaminated dust and water droplets can enter the HVAC system and contaminate it);
  • Take any dry, un-contaminated items away from the affected area;
  • Add small amounts of chlorine bleach to standing water to ensure some disinfection;
  • Notify your insurance company that there has been a sewage spill in your home;
  • Contact your municipal authority or sewage department (if your home is connected to a public sewer) or your local health department (if your home is connected to a private septic system) and ask for advice;
  • Call a professional water damage restoration company. The quick and efficient intervention of the experienced technicians will save you a lot of time and effort and will provide the most appropriate, safest, and cost-effective solution to the problem. Besides, most sewage cleanup companies offer not only water extraction, but also quality repair works, odor removal, and content cleanup, so you will have all the aspects of the restoration process taken care of when using professional sewage cleanup services.

Good to remember:

  • Take pictures of the sewage spill and the water-damaged items and structural materials before removing them or having anything cleaned up (the photographs will serve as proof for your insurance claim). Keep all the receipts for materials and replacements, as well as for the repair and cleaning works performed in your home;
  • Do not use harsh chemicals to unclog the draining system as they can cause severe damage to the pipes and sewer lines. Opt for treatment methods that use enzymes instead of chemicals or call a plumber to fix the source of the problem;
  • Take appropriate measures to prevent cross-contamination (keep the doors between the contaminated area and the other rooms in your home closed, do not use the central air conditioning system until the problem has been solved, keep air pressure in the contaminated area lower than in the rest of the building, etc.) to ensure that sewage contaminated soil won’t be tracked into unaffected areas of your property and airborne sewage-contaminated dust (or mold spores) won’t be blown to other spaces.

Good to remember: The longer the contaminated waters remain in your home or on your items, the greater the chance of spreading disease and causing a mold problem. You need to take quick and efficient measures in order to prevent greater damage and more serious troubles. Using professional sewage cleanup services is your best bet as the experts will respond to your situation in the quickest, safest, and most appropriate manner possible. The pros will use specialized cleaning products, advanced equipment, and proven techniques to remove water from your home and restore it to a safe and good condition. Their quality services include:

  • Removing sewage water and solid waste in a safe and appropriate manner;
  • Removing contaminated content;
  • Cleaning and sanitizing the area;
  • Using professional grade air movers to ventilate and dry the area;
  • Performing any necessary repair and restoration works;
  • Restoring salvageable content to its original good condition;
  • Performing mold mitigation services (if necessary) and/or taking efficient measures to prevent mold growth.

Proper sewage cleaning will ensure your peace of mind and allow you to get your life back on track soon after the disaster.

Once the problem has been solved, however, make sure you take the necessary precautions to reduce the chance of sewage backup in the future.

How to Prevent Sewage Backup

  • Regularly inspect the pipes and valves on your property and keep them in good repair;
  • Do not allow large amounts of harsh chemicals into the sewer system;
  • Avoid disposing of grease down the kitchen drain as it can harden within the plumbing and collect debris to create a clog;
  • Don’t flush napkins, tissues, diapers, and other waste down the toilet;
  • Don’t plant trees or large shrubs directly above or near sewer lines as the roots can grow too large and break the pipes.

These simple measures will help you avoid sewage problems in the first place and will save you a lot of time, money, and nerves. Holidays are peak fire danger season

10/19/2020 (Permalink)

fire fighters Contra Costa Fire Department helping in a fire situation

Local SERVPRO® restoration specialist cites statistics on escalated cooking and candle fire risk that can turn festivities into a fire drill 

As the holiday season approaches and families gear up for decorating their homes and hosting large gatherings of friends and family, Michael Borders of SERVPRO® of Antioch reminds homeowners to take note of some sobering statistics about home fire safety from the National Fire Prevention Association:

  • Cooking equipment is the leading cause of home structure fires. The three peak days for home cooking fires are Thanksgiving, Christmas Day and Christmas Eve.
  • Candle fires peak in December. The top three days for candle fires are Christmas Day, Christmas Eve and New Year’s Eve. 

“These statistics are a serious reminder of how the excitement of holiday entertaining can quickly turn into a life-altering fire or even a tragic injury or death,” says Borders. “While glowing candles and elaborate meals set the stage for a great holiday get-together, homeowners need to exercise extra care in controlling the dangerous potential for fires.” 

According to the NFPA3, unattended cooking is by far the leading cause of home cooking fires, with frying posing the greatest fire risk and electric ranges posing a higher risk than gas ranges. Range top cooking in general started the majority of home cooking fires and caused 86 percent of related civilian deaths for the reporting period.

While incidents of candle fires peaked in 2001 and has been falling since, candles are still one of the top 10 causes of U.S. home fires, according to the NFPA. As with cooking fires, unattended or abandoned candles account for a large portion of candle fires–almost 20 percent–but the most frequent cause of candle fires is placing the candle too close to something that can burn, like curtains, decorations or furniture.

“It’s easy to see why cooking and candle fires both peak during the holiday season,” says Borders, “and it’s also easy to see why homeowners need to take extra care when decorating their homes or entertaining. A moment’s inattention at the stove or a guest re-positioning a candle on a tabletop may be all it takes to turn the festivities into a fight to save property and lives. While our business is fire and water damage restoration and we stand ready to help at a moment’s notice if disaster does strike, our sincere hope is that our friends and neighbors will enjoy a fire-free and festive holiday season.”

Installing an Attic Fan can save you money

10/18/2020 (Permalink)

Attic Fan Installing an Attic Fan can save you money

Another Life Lesson I learned recently. I know attics are HOT, we spend a lot of time in attics. I know they can reach 120 degrees or more. But I never really thought about how a hot attic affected my electricity bill and how much I use my air conditioner. Recently I have been trying to figure out why I was not benefiting from my solar system that was supposed to be a net zero on my electricity and now I am facing a true up of almost $2000. This journey took me through two main eye openers for me, which in reality should have been no brainers. One is the ash on the panels, separate story. But the other is the impact of keeping the attic cool and the amount that it can impact the electricity bill, and the amount of air conditioning that is needed to cool the house. They say that keeping the attic from reaching these really high temperatures can have an impact as much as 15% on your electricity and the amount of time you run your A/C. The idea is simple, install a fan that blows the super hot air out of the attic, the air that is evacuated is made up by the outside air being pulled in from outside. The outside air, while still possibly 100 degrees is still cooler than the 120 + temperature air. Wow what a simple concept. So I did it, I installed an attic fan. Cost me $139 from Home Depot and took less than 30 minutes to install. It is Bluetooth enabled so I can see the temperature in the attic and the speed of the fan, as well as adjust it and operate it without having to go inside the attic. The last several days I have been monitoring the attic temperature and it has consistently been within a degree of the outside air. Even when the temperatures reached 100 degrees outside. The house feels cooler and we aren't running the A/C as much. Who knew? Again, sounds basic, and common sense, but yet something we don't necessarily really think about.

Ash Covering your Solar Panels is costing you a lot of Extra PGE

10/18/2020 (Permalink)

Dirty Solar Ash covered solar panels don't produce electricity well, costing you more money

ASH had covered my Solar Panels and my True Up was going through the roof. Every month I watch my PG&E bill and particularly my True Up as I have solar on my house. Usually my PGE Bill is a few dollars or a negative amount but last month, it was $206. When I looked at my True Up it was over $400 a month for the last two months, it more than doubled over the past 3 months. The True Up is something that a lot of people don't watch. This is the amount of electricity you ACTUALLY use each month. In theory, you use less in the winter and more in the summer. This gets averaged out and at the end of your True Up year, you have a negative amount or an amount owed. I usually trend to have a True Up of about $1000 on top of my Solar cost and Monthly PGE cost. But, this past month I saw that my True UP was almost $1900 year to date. More than DOUBLED my average. I started looking into why my costs were going up so fast, and yes it is hotter and our air conditioning is running more, BUT I found out that the ASH from the wildfires has not only coated everything in my world, but had covered my solar panels and was reducing the amount they were producing. I was virtually paying for solar yet not producing any power and using PGE for my electricity. I contacted my Solar company and they said to get the production back up I needed to simply rinse them with water to get the ash off. They stated the panels are designed to clean simply with water. They said DO NOT scrub them, use soap and water, or pressure wash, just simply rinse them off. This made a huge impact and my production is back up to where it should be. As I look around my neighborhood I see most of the panels are white, and covered with ash. Are yours this way and are you being impacted by this ? Are you losing the advantage of your solar panels? Hopefully you will see this and learn what I learned. Hopefully this will help to stop the bleeding as we are paying for solar and we are paying more for PGE that we are losing in our production. Have you looked at your PGE bill and your NEM charges? Did you know you can call your Solar company and ask for a production report to see how much you may be losing? The fix is simple and necessary, simply rinse your panels to clean them. The rain will fix this also, but in the meanwhile we are paying for it in increased PGE costs. What is a foundation and why should I care ?

9/24/2020 (Permalink)

20409 70th St Homes are the single biggest investment the average person will ever make

What is a Foundation?

The foundation is the component of construction that supports the entire home.  There are two basic types of foundations, "Concrete" and "Raised".  

A Concrete foundation is a concrete slab that is poured on top of a bed of prepared soil and rock.  The house is then built upon this concrete slab.  A concrete slab does not have a crawl space.  

A Raised foundation is the oldest and most common foundation which consists of an outer wall made of wood, masonry or concrete with a series of pillars inside of the perimeter which support the home.  The home is then built on top of these pillars and perimeter wall.  This foundation has a crawl space.  

Often times when we buy a pair of shoes, we look at the style of the shoe and the looks of the shoe.  We don't always turn it over and inspect the sole of the shoe and seldomly do we buy the shoe based on the quality of the sole alone.  The "sole" is much like the "Foundation" of a home.  The foundation supports the home and has everything to do with how the home will stand up over the long term.  

When buying a home, the foundation is  always inspected as a part of the buying process, but we don't always give it the attention that we should, because we are looking a the looks of the home, the style and the fit of the home.

Content restoration after a fire

9/10/2020 (Permalink)

fire damage to contents chair table and lamp that have sustained fire and smoke damage

The feeling of loss after having a fire in your home cannot be put into words. SERVPRO of Antioch  is here to support you and be here for you every step of the way.

Having a fire damage, no matter how large or small, can be extremely devastating especially if it affected your contents. You can be sure that by trusting SERVPRO to help you restore your home and your belongings that you will find that peace of mind again.

So what happens next?

After contacting your friends here at SERVPRO, we will complete an inspection of your home to determine what services may be needed for your specific damage to make sure you get the best service and best outcome possible. After this inspection has been completed, our staff get to work!

The contents in your home need special care and attention that only SERVPRO staff can provide. We determine what type of cleaning will be best suited for your contents based off the type of fire that was present. We follow the following guidelines for cleaning –

Dry Cleaning - Used for cleaning light residues or to pre-clean prior to wet cleaning.

Wet Cleaning - An effective cleaning method for removing moderate to heavy residues.

Spray and Wipe -Effective for items that cannot withstand wet cleaning.

Foam Cleaning - Used for upholstery fabrics that might shrink or bleed if wet cleaned.

Abrasive Cleaning - Involves agitation of the surface being cleaned.

Immersion Cleaning - Contents are dipped into a bath of the cleaning product.

By following our cleaning systems, are staff are able to restore your contents back to their preloss state.

Summertime fire safety tips

8/6/2020 (Permalink)

bbq friends gathered around the summer bbq grill

Summer is a time for fun, but it is important to make sure you and your family are being cautious when using fireworks, grills, and other potentially dangerous materials. Here is everything you need to know about keeping your family and home safe this summer!

Summer Fire Statistics

  • In 2014, 16,600 patients went to emergency rooms because of injuries involving grills
  • July is the peak month for grill fires (17%), including both structure, outdoor or unclassified fires, followed by May, June and August
  • Leaks or breaks were the factor in 11% of grill structure fires and 23% of outside and unclassified grill fires
  • Gas grills contribute to a higher number of home fires overall than their charcoal counterparts
  • A failure to clean the grill was the leading factor contributing to the fire in one –fifth of all grill structure fires (19%). In 17%, something that could catch fire was too close to the grill

Summertime Fire Safety- Helpful Hints

  • Be safe. If you want to see fireworks, go to a public show.
  • Do not use consumer fireworks.
  • Keep a close eye on children at events with fireworks.
  • Propane and charcoal BBQ grills should be used outdoors only.
  • Keep children and pets at least three feet from the grill area.
  • Keep your grill clean by removing grease buildup.
  • Never leave your grill unattended.
  • Always make sure your gas grill lid is open before lighting it.

How long does it take for mold to grow in the bay area

7/14/2020 (Permalink)

Overflowing sink Whether it is an overflowing sink, washing machine or other appliance, always make sure the area is handled correctly to avoid mold growth

So you’ve had a little overflow at the house and you think you did a good job soaking up the water and cleaning up the spill.  A few days have gone by and now it is starting to smell musty and you are wondering what is happening.

It doesn’t take much water to make a pretty big issue.  That smell you are experiencing is the sign that things are happening on the microbiology scale.  Even though you may not see anything, mold is starting.  This can happen in as little as 72 hours after the water damage, or quicker if the water was hot. 

Mold only needs a few things in order for it to grow, humidity, Food (Wood like your framing or paper like your drywall) and warmth.  Mold likes to have environments similar to what is comfortable with us when it relates to warmth.  Our houses are mostly made of wood and paper materials, just what mold likes to eat.  So, now you add a little moisture and you have the ideal environment for mold to grow. 

What do you do now?  Well, if you truly had a small amount of water that you cleaned up quickly, you may be able to get away with cleaning the areas touched by water with a disinfectant and setting up a fan to dry them out.  This is only an option if the area was very small and there are no visible signs of mold growth. 

If the area is a little larger, has visible signs of mold, or has multiple layers of materials then you may have to get more invasive.  The only way to get rid of mold is to physically remove it.  Spraying and wiping it may make the visible part go away but all you really did was put all the mold spores in the air that you breathe.  The affected materials, drywall, baseboard, flooring needs to be physically removed to at least 12” beyond all visible signs of mold damage.  This is the only way to remove mold.  If you have more than a small area of mold (less than a square foot)  you really need to bring a professional in to help assess your needs to properly take care of the issue. 

BE AWARE, mold remediation is often an area that be taken advantage of by the restoration contractor.  Often times, the restoration contractor will use fear as a means of increasing the cost of the job.  They may also bid a really small number, far less than anyone else, and then when they open the wall, tell you that they found a much larger problem and the overall cost ends up higher than any other company you received an estimate from.  Always find a restoration contractor that you are comfortable with and you feel is being truthful with you. Avoid the really low estimates, if it seems too good to be true, it probably is.  Never let a remediation contractor also perform the testing, this is a direct conflict of interest and gives him the ability to make the job whatever he wants it to be.  Always use an independent Hygienist that works for you, science never lies. 

Mold Remediation should average about $185 per man hour of labor plus any equipment to control the environment and any testing that may be needed.  If you receive and estimate of $5000 for a job that will take about half a day, you know that estimate is high.  As well, a $1000 estimate for a job that will take three to five days may be too low and indicate an expensive “find” during the work.

At SERVPRO of Antioch we pride ourselves on giving honest information and honest bids.  We never inflate our estimates and the price we give you is what we strive to keep it at.   When we assess your situation, we walk you through what we see and what it means as well as what it will take to remediate.  You will be knowledgeable of your loss at the end of our assessment so you can make the decisions that are right for you.  We always use independent Hygienists that work for you, so you are assured that our work is done correctly. 

Mold is a household issue that must be disclosed at the time of sale in California.  It is important that you have a professional company remediate when it is more than a tiny amount, and that you have the paperwork showing that your indoor environment has been returned to its pre loss condition.

Do you think you have mold ?

12/4/2017 (Permalink)

• Mold spores are microscopic and float along in the air and may enter your home through windows, doors, or AC/heating systems or even hitch a ride in

Microscopic mold spores naturally occur almost everywhere, both outdoors and indoors. This makes it impossible to remove all mold from a home or business. Therefore, mold remediation reduces the mold spore count back to its natural or baseline level. Some restoration businesses advertise “mold removal” and even guarantee to remove all mold, which is a fallacy. Consider the following mold facts:

  • Mold is present almost everywhere, indoors and outdoors.
  • Mold spores are microscopic and float along in the air and may enter your home through windows, doors, or AC/heating systems or even hitch a ride indoors on your clothing or a pet.
  • Mold spores thrive on moisture. Mold spores can quickly grow into colonies when exposed to water. These colonies may produce allergens and irritants.
  • Before mold remediation can begin, any sources of water or moisture must be addressed. Otherwise, the mold may return.
  • Mold often produces a strong, musty odor and can lead you to possible mold problem areas.
  • Even higher-than-normal indoor humidity can support mold growth. Keep indoor humidity below 45 percent.
